Consider a continuous X-ray photon emitted from a Coolidge tube. The energy of this photon is derived from
Options
- Athe kinetic energy of the free electrons in the target
- Bthe kinetic energy of the striking electron
- Can atomic transition within the target
- Dthe kinetic energy of the ions in the target
Correct answer
B. the kinetic energy of the striking electron
Step-by-step solution
Continuous X-rays are produced due to the deceleration of high-speed electrons when they strike the target material in a Coolidge tube. The loss in the kinetic energy of these striking electrons is emitted as continuous X-ray photons, also known as Bremsstrahlung radiation. Characteristic X-rays, on the other hand, are produced due to atomic transitions within the target atoms. Thus, the energy of a continuous X-ray photon is derived from the kinetic energy of the striking electron.
